Firstly, the Heuristic Evaluation is a process where experts use rules of thumb to measure the usability of user interfaces in independent walkthroughs and report issues.

10 Usability Heuristic for User Interface Design are:

  1. Visibility of system Status: Keep users informed about its status appropriately and promptly.
  2. Match between system and real world: Show information in ways users understand from how the real world operates.
  3. User control and freedom: Offer users control and let them undo errors easily.
  4. Consistency and standards: Be consistent so users aren’t confused over what different words or icons mean.
  5. Error Prevention: A system should either avoid conditions where errors arise or warn users before they take risky actions.
  6. Recognition rather than recall: Reduce the information that users have to remember.
  7. Flexibility and efficiency of use: Allow users to tailor frequent actions.
  8. Aesthetic and minimalist design: Keep the content and visual design of UI focus on the essentials.
  9. Help users recognize, diagnose, and recover from errors.
  10. Help and Documentation: List concise steps to be carried out, searchable documentation for overcoming problems.

How to Conduct Heuristic Evaluation

1. Know what you will test and how
2. Understand your users
3. Conduct the heuristic walk-through
4. Collect results
5. Analyse the results
6. Brief the evaluators.
